About this ebook

A town in the thrall of evil. A summons that can't be ignored. The mass-market reprint of the nail-biting SCU novel from New York Times bestselling author Kay Hooper.

The Chosen have been warned. Powerful psychics across the globe have gotten the same eerie and insistent message: Go to Prosperity. Because in this small North Carolina mountain town, madness has taken hold...

Trapped in a nightmare they can't escape, the residents of Prosperity are killing one another, waking up with no memory of the monstrous acts they've committed--or the reasons why. Chief Deputy Katie Cole knows that whatever evil is afoot is beyond her expertise, and beyond the understanding of Sheriff Jackson Archer. They need help.

The Special Crimes Unit is called in for its specific brand of investigation, to aid the Chosen as well as the once-peaceful mountain town. It will take all the agents' training, all their experience, and every extra sense they can call on to get to the bottom of things in Prosperity. And as a sinister pattern begins to emerge, even the most experienced and hardened SCU agents must brace themselves for a flood of darkness unlike any the world has ever seen...

3.5 Stars Mediums. Clairvoyants. Empaths. Telepaths. Empathic Healers. Psychics of all sorts are being summoned from within. Severe headaches, blackouts, strange colors, and those whispering voices ... all are saying the same thing .... go to Prosperity. Prosperity is a small town in North Carolina that has had more than its share of paranormal activity over the years. The warning now is the evil that emanates there must be stopped and stopped now to keep it from spreading all over the country. And in Prosperity, the evil is gathering strength. A man commits suicide. His last note was Just Me, Not Them. A housewife brutally kills and mutilates her husband and three children. She remembers nothing. A real estate agent guns down two clients. He, too, remembers nothing. A sheriff's deputy comes close to strangling his wife. He's lucky ... he resisted the voices telling him to kill and his wife is still alive. Even with all their 'gifts' and powers ... will they be able to stop the evil? For those who have followed this series, it will be a real treat in that many characters from previous books are all together in one place .. a reunion of sorts... just not a real happy one. There are a few new players and I hope to see more of them in future books. The premise is okay, the characters are outstanding, but this isn't one of the author's best. The ending felt a bit abrupt and without the fast action that is usually seen in her books. Because of the characters, it was still well worth reading.
